Vinyl Tile Replacement in Phoenix, AZ
Vinyl tile replacement services involve removing damaged or outdated vinyl tiles and installing new ones to refresh the appearance and functionality of a space. This service is commonly requested for areas such as kitchens, bathrooms, laundry rooms, or commercial spaces where vinyl flooring is preferred for its durability and ease of maintenance. Property owners typically seek vinyl tile replacement when existing tiles are cracked, stained, or loose, or when they want to update their flooring with a new style or pattern to match their interior design.
Before requesting vinyl tile replacement, property owners should consider the condition of the existing subfloor and the type of vinyl tiles currently installed. It’s important to understand the scope of the project, including whether the removal of old tiles will be straightforward or if additional preparation is needed. Clarifying the desired new tile style, pattern, and any specific installation requirements can help ensure the finished result meets expectations. Proper planning and clear communication about the existing flooring condition and project goals are key to a successful vinyl tile replacement.

Vinyl Tile Replacement Questions
What types of vinyl tile replacement projects are common? Vinyl tile replacement is often requested for kitchen backsplashes, bathroom floors, or worn-out entryways to refresh the look and improve durability.
How can I tell if my vinyl tile needs to be replaced? Signs include cracked, chipped, or stained tiles that cannot be cleaned or repaired effectively, indicating replacement may be necessary.
What should property owners consider before replacing vinyl tiles? It's important to assess the existing surface condition, choose suitable replacement tiles, and ensure proper installation for longevity.
Is vinyl tile replacement su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, vinyl tiles are durable and can be replaced to maintain appearance and performance in busy spaces.
